WebbSCYTHIANS sĭth’ ĭ ənz ( אַשְׁכְּנָ֑ז, prob. corruption of earlier Ashkuzzay as found in Akkad. inscrs.). A nomadic people which immigrated into the Near E through the Caucasus in the beginning of the 8th cent. b.c. They were one of several Indo-Iranian groups which appeared in the Near E at this time, including the Cimmerians.
